> Can someone please confirm whether replication / standby
> functionality is available on the GA release of MySQL or this an
> Enterprise specific functionality?

1) Replication is available in all MySQL configurations, be they for the
   community (free of charge) or for paying users.

2) Terminology: "GA" means "generally available" as in "may be used for
   any purpose", it is the short way of saying "production quality".
   So it is a software maturity level, not a configuration.
   The counterpart of "enterprise" builds is called "community".
